Personally, Im enjoying AH2. It relies on different things working together to accomplish a goal. Im really getting into driving GV's. My lone panzer can level a town while nme pilots are busy with the furball that my teammate's are giving them. all the while someone else is up above the clouds licking the edge of the atmosphere in b-17's dropping thousands of pounds of ordinance on the nme's hangers and stuff. then there's the brave soul coming in after i drop the town, the bombers take away the bases ability to fight, and the fighters take out the oposition, in the c-47 to drop paratroopers to complete the base takeover.

One thing that I can see is that even with say 6 people in the squad online, we can have an impact on the overall current situation even though there may be 200 or 300 people on our side fighting at the time. The game is tough and what I would consider in some respects hardcore from a forgiveness/learning perspective. It also seems to manage that elusive balance between frustration and achievment. I am only a couple of weeks old in the game and I find that there are probably 15% of the pilots that are worse than I am in air to air combat. There are 15% that are damn near unbeatable...truly skilled, situationally aware and one with their craft pilots. The rest fall somewhere in the middle. There are ALOT of different things to do and to learn to do well. I would consider myself an adequate goon pilot (flying an unarmed C-47 full of troops or supplies to a base we just captured or are in the process of capturing), a piss poor armored vehicle combatant, a barely adequate combat pilot. The strategies are complex, yet not overly so. I learn something pretty much every day in terms of base capture scenerios and I absolutely learn something every day in terms of just general flight. The first day I could not land hardly any planes (even taking off without dragging a wing was tough). Now I can manage most basic aspects of my planes operations and engage in combat with some success. I was commenting to Karash on how the game was addicting and yet utterly frustrating at times (frustrating in the aspect of taking off, flying into battle, never firing a shot and dying 3 times in a row). He replied that it was addicting from the perspective that you KNOW you can get better and in the end duke it out with the big boys in the sky (we will see). Ya...I am babbling. We were capturing a base the other day, Aubrey was out in front, Tex was somewhere and a couple of other guys were preparing the town by bombing and strafing. Someone asked if we had a goon enroute and someone asked "where is Mack when you need them". This hit me really hard as I realized the potential that this little group of ex-Jumpgate players would have if we had more of not only the skilled combat pilots from Jumpgate, but also the skilled and logistically adept "haulers" from Jumpgate. Logistics in this game play a rather significant role. Nothing is ever accomplished if you aren't hauling in supplies and troops with a rather demanding degree of timing. Too soon..the cargo plane will be shot down or the cargo ground vehicle will be destroyed..simple as that. Too late and the work done to prepare the base and town will be wasted and have to be done again to prepare it. Having people who understand combat and logistics would be a godsend.
